The Staking Surge: What's Driving It?

There are a number of factors driving the growth of Ethereum staking. First, through the staking model, users of the network can play a direct role in the network’s consensus mechanism. By staking their ETH, users turn into validators, which secures the network and validates transactions. By actively participating, they dramatically increase the sense of ownership and engagement, which truly enhances investor sentiment.

Secondly, the emergence of popular liquid staking solutions such as Lido stETH has made staking more user friendly and appealing. Liquid staking allows you to stake your ETH without losing access to your capital. You can still access a token that represents your staked ETH. This token can be used directly in various DeFi applications, opening up new avenues for yield and flexibility.

Last but not least, Ethereum’s decentralized, permissionless nature means that it is open for anyone in the world to stake on an equal playing field. Expanding the touchpoints for inclusivity opens the counterparty landscape – directly improving market dynamics to actively cultivate a more robust and resilient ecosystem. Staking: A Double-Edged Sword?

Though staking boasts many advantages, it’s important to recognize the possible risks and hurdles.

  • Slashing: Validators can lose a portion of their staked ETH if they fail to act honestly or maintain the integrity of the blockchain.
  • 32 ETH Requirement: Activating a validator requires a significant amount of ETH (32 ETH), which can be a barrier to entry for some investors.
  • Smart Contract Risks: Locking ETH in smart contracts also has its risks.

These risks can have harmful impacts on investor sentiment, which could in turn mitigate the beneficial impact staking would otherwise have. Staking's Role in Strengthening Ethereum's Fundamentals

Undoubtedly, staking is instrumental in bolstering Ethereum’s fundamentals and long-term value prop.

  • Security: Staking helps secure the Ethereum network by incentivizing validators to act honestly and maintain the integrity of the blockchain. This security is essential for the long-term viability and trustworthiness of the network.
  • Decentralization: Staking allows for a decentralized network, as validators are not controlled by a single entity. This decentralization is a key aspect of Ethereum's value proposition and helps to ensure that the network remains resilient and resistant to censorship.
  • Incentivization: Staking provides a financial incentive for validators to support the network, which helps to ensure its long-term health and stability. This incentive structure is designed to align the interests of validators with those of the network and its users.
  • Reduced Supply: Staking reduces the supply of ETH in circulation, as staked ETH is locked up for a period of time. This reduction in supply can help to increase the value of ETH over time, as demand for the asset remains high.
  • Increased Adoption: Staking helps to increase adoption of the Ethereum network by providing a way for users to participate in the network's consensus mechanism. This increased adoption can help to drive growth and development on the network.
